Jack Lin

Principal Software Engineer

Jack Lin is a Principal Software Engineer at TSMC since April 2025, with prior experience as a Software Engineer at SUSE and Appier, where Jack focused on enhancing recommendation systems and developing machine learning training pipelines. Jack contributed to the Kubeflow project as a Training Operator Working Group Maintainer, implementing crucial features and standardizing training job interfaces across various machine learning frameworks. Additional experience includes developing Kubernetes operators at InfuseAI for managing deep learning jobs and mentoring in the Google Summer of Code initiative. Jack’s educational background includes Master's degrees in Computer Science from National Tsing Hua University and Technische Universität Dresden, alongside a Bachelor's degree from National Tsing Hua University.

Links

Previous companies


Org chart

This person is not in the org chart


Teams

This person is not in any teams


Offices

This person is not in any offices